True immersion requires structural support. Our platform unifies the essential pillars of Mechanical, Electrical, and Software integration. Together, they uphold a UX that moves beyond simple vibration to create a solid, responsive, and premium feel.
To achieve a crisp sensation, piezo actuators need high-voltage spikes. While competitors sacrifice battery life for performance, our CapDrive™ technology recycles energy with every click. It delivers high-voltage acceleration using 10x less power than legacy drivers.
Unlike standard LRAs, piezo actuators require precise structural integration. We guide your mechanical design to optimize stiffness and mounting locations, ensuring vibration travels efficiently to the user's skin. The result is haptics that feels premium and adds value to your device.
The difference between a simple vibration and a premium click is in the waveform. Our tools let you sculpt rise time, amplitude, and frequency with total precision. Move beyond presets and fine-tune a unique tactile feel that perfectly matches your product’s identity.

The Boréas Blueprint™ isn't just theory—it is the process behind the world's best haptic trackpads.
Boréas was responsible for the entire design process and support for the Dell XPS 13 and Latitude 9440. By following our validated framework, Dell successfully deployed a thinner, more responsive, and uniform piezo trackpad at mass-market scale.
